To determine the resultant increase, we can assume an initial price for the item. Let the initial price be Rs. 100.
- First, the price increased by 25%. The new price becomes: Rs. 100 + (25/100) * Rs. 100 = Rs. 100 + Rs. 25 = Rs. 125.
- Next, the price decreased by 20%. The price after this decrease is calculated on the current price of Rs. 125: Rs. 125 - (20/100) * Rs. 125 = Rs. 125 - Rs. 25 = Rs. 100.
- Finally, the price again increased by 10%. This increase is applied to the current price of Rs. 100: Rs. 100 + (10/100) * Rs. 100 = Rs. 100 + Rs. 10 = Rs. 110.
The final price is Rs. 110, and the initial price was Rs. 100. The net increase in price is Rs. 110 - Rs. 100 = Rs. 10.
The resultant percentage increase is (Net Increase / Initial Price) * 100 = (Rs. 10 / Rs. 100) * 100 = 10%.
